Your skin becomes smoother and younger looking after CO2 Laser Resurfacing

Some signs of aging and sun damage can be masked with makeup, but for more significant wrinkles and imperfections, CO2 Laser Resurfacing – sometimes known as a Laser Peel – can be a great option for smoother, younger looking skin. Particularly effective in minimizing the effect of fine lines surrounding the mouth and nose, CO2 Laser Resurfacing is also used to treat uneven pigmentation and facial scars.

Procedure

Often combined with other facial procedures such as Face Lift or Eyelid Surgery, CO2 Laser Resurfacing can be performed on the entire face or targeted to specific problem areas.

Recovery

CO2 Laser Resurfacing is well tolerated by most patients and produces less post-operative discomfort than other treatment options. Following the Laser Peel, patients will be responsible for keeping skin moist and avoiding any exposure to the sun immediately following the procedure.
